数据库教务管理系统需求分析
“数据库教务管理系统需求分析”相关的资料有哪些?“数据库教务管理系统需求分析”相关的范文有哪些?怎么写?下面是小编为您精心整理的“数据库教务管理系统需求分析”相关范文大全或资料大全,欢迎大家分享。
数据库实习报告-教务管理系统
数据库系统课程设计 学生姓名: 班 学 号: 指导教师:
教务管理系统 1、需求分析 1. 1 信息要求:
教务管理系统涉及的实体有:
●教师——工作证号、姓名、职称、电话等; ●学生——学号、姓名、性别、出生年月等; ●班级——班号、最低总学分等;
●系——系代号、系名和系办公室电话等;
●课程——课序号、课名、学分、上课时间及名额等。 这些实体之间的联系如下:
●每个学生都属于一个班,每个班都属于一个系,每个教师也都属于一个系。 ●每个班的班主任都由一名教师担任。
●一名教师可以教多门课,一门课可以有几位主讲老师,但不同老师讲的同一门课其课序号是不同 的(课序号是唯一的 。
●一名同学可以选多门课,一门课可被若干同学选中。 ●一名同学选中的课若已学完,应该记录有相应成绩。
●本单位学生、教师都有重名,工作证号、学号可以作为标识。 1. 2 处理要求:
教学系统主要提供数据维护、 选课和信息查询。 其中常见的查询有:系统中各对象的基本信息查询。 查 询指定班、系的学生信息(名单、人数等 。查询学生的成绩、学分情况。查询教师授课情况和学生选课情 况??。
1. 3 安全性与完整性要求: ●安全性要求:
1. 系统应设置访问用户的标识以鉴别是否
高校教务管理系统数据库模型
高校教务管理系统数据库模型
一、 需求分析
设计数据库,需求分析是关键;需求分析就是作文的提纲,而文章的正文就是我们接下来要设计的数据库;数据库以需求分析来进行总体布局、设计、建立。需求分析的质量决定你数据库的价值,所以这是数据库设计的核心,也是最耗时、最复杂的阶段。
对教务管理系统进行模块划分,分步进行设计和管理: 1、 学生信息管理
该模块是教务工作人员进行对学生信息的管理,进行学生信息的添加、修改、删除。在进行信息的添加时,首先在新的窗口进行学生信息的录入,在保存的时候要进行学生学号是否有重复的检查,如果添加的学生编号有重复就要对用户进行提示。只有在不重复的情况下才能进行信息的添加。在进行信息的删除时,要首先打开提示窗口让用户确认是否要删除,只有在用户确认的情况下才能进行信息的删除。在进行信息的修改时,要根据用户选定的学生进行修改,即列出用户选定的学生的所有信息,在这个基础上进行学生信息的修改。 2、 教师信息管理
教务工作人员通过此模块来管理教师信息,包括教师信息的添加、修改、删除等。 信息的添加时,需要验证教师的编号是否重复;删除和和修改学生信息,和学生信息管理模块相同。 3、 院系管理
此模块是用来管理院系的信息,包括班级院系的添
数据库实习报告-教务管理系统
数据库系统课程设计 学生姓名: 班 学 号: 指导教师:
教务管理系统 1、需求分析 1. 1 信息要求:
教务管理系统涉及的实体有:
●教师——工作证号、姓名、职称、电话等; ●学生——学号、姓名、性别、出生年月等; ●班级——班号、最低总学分等;
●系——系代号、系名和系办公室电话等;
●课程——课序号、课名、学分、上课时间及名额等。 这些实体之间的联系如下:
●每个学生都属于一个班,每个班都属于一个系,每个教师也都属于一个系。 ●每个班的班主任都由一名教师担任。
●一名教师可以教多门课,一门课可以有几位主讲老师,但不同老师讲的同一门课其课序号是不同 的(课序号是唯一的 。
●一名同学可以选多门课,一门课可被若干同学选中。 ●一名同学选中的课若已学完,应该记录有相应成绩。
●本单位学生、教师都有重名,工作证号、学号可以作为标识。 1. 2 处理要求:
教学系统主要提供数据维护、 选课和信息查询。 其中常见的查询有:系统中各对象的基本信息查询。 查 询指定班、系的学生信息(名单、人数等 。查询学生的成绩、学分情况。查询教师授课情况和学生选课情 况??。
1. 3 安全性与完整性要求: ●安全性要求:
1. 系统应设置访问用户的标识以鉴别是否
数据库管理系统需求分析与设(1)
图书馆管理系统,总体任务是实现图书借阅和管理的信息化。图书馆里系统需要满足三方面的需求,这三方面是读者、图书管理员、系统管理员。
数据库管理系统需求分析与设计
需求分析
图书馆管理系统是一个图书馆的管理系统,他的总体任务是实现图书借阅和管理的信息化。图书馆里系统需要满足三方面的需求,这三方面是读者、图书管理员、系统管理员。
●对于读者来讲,可以在阅览室读书,也可以用过图书流通
室借还图书,
还可以预约当前没有的书籍。
1)读者信息包括读者ID、姓名、电话、E-mail。
2)图书信息包括图书ID、ISBN、存放位置、状态、经办人。
3)预约登记包括读者ID、ISBN、预约时间、预约期限、图书
ID。
●对于管理员来讲,可以对读者的图书借阅和归还记录进行
操作,可以对
书目的信息进行登记和修改。具体来讲,图书管理员的需求如下:
1)书目信息包括书名、作者、出版商、ISBN、出版年月、册
数、经办人。
2)借还记录包括读者ID、所借图书ID、借阅时间、应还时间。
●对于系统管理员来讲,对管理员和读者进行管理,对系统
进行维护。
1)管理员信息包括姓名及其工号。
图书馆管理系统,总体任务是实现图书借阅和管理的信息化。图书馆里系统需要满足三方面的需求,这三方面是读者、图书管理员、系统管理员
数据库课程设计-教务管理系统
目录
一、 二、
需求分析(11) ··················································································1 概要设计(全体组员) ·········································································4
(一)学生管理(11) ··············································································5 (二)教师管理(11) ··············································································5 (三) 教材管理(11) ················································································6 (四)班级管理(11) ··················································
数据库课程设计 教务管理系统 - 图文
洛 阳 理 工 学 院
课 程 设 计 报 告
课程名称 数据库课程设计 设计题目 教务管理系统 专 业 计算机科学与技术 班 级 B120505 学 号 姓 名 完成日期 2015-1-4
课 程 设 计 任 务 书
设计题目: 教务管理系统 设计内容与要求:
设计教务管理系统,类似于我校教务管理系统,有四类用户:教务员、学生、教师、管理员教务员可以输入学生、教师、班级、课程信息。一个班级只属于一个专业,一个学生只属于一个班级。教务员负责输入每个专业、每个班级需要学习哪些课程,指定课程的任课教师。教师可以查看学习该课程的学生名单。课程结束后,教师可以录入课程成绩。一个教师可以教授多个班的多门课程,每门
数据库课程设计学校教务管理系统
滨江学院
数据库课程设计
系 部_____计算机____________ 专 业_软件工程(动画方向)__ 学生姓名______陈子仪___________ 学 号____20092358011________
学校教务管理的数据库设计
I. 需求分析:
随着学校的规模不断扩大,学生数量急剧增加,有关学生的各种信息量也成倍增长。面对庞大的信息量,就需要有学生教务信息管理系统来提高学生管理工作的效率。通过这样的系统,可以做到信息的规范管理、科学统计和快速的查询,从而减少管理方面的工作量。
学校为方便教务管理,需开发一个教务管理系统。为便于学生,老师,教务管理人员信息查询,注册以及信息修改,学校把学生的信息,包括姓名、性别、年龄,成绩等信息输入教务管理系统的数据库,然后在管理终端可以对数据进行查询和修改操作。要求系统能有效、快速、安全、可靠和无误的完成上述操作。并要求系统界面要简单明了,易于操作,程序利于维护。
一、信息分析:
(1)学校教务管理的数据库,包含以下信息:
学校有若干个系,每个系有若干名教师和学生,每个教师可以担任若干门课程,并参加多个项目,每个学生可以同时选修多门课程,每门课程每学期可能有多名教师教
学生成绩管理系统需求分析以及数据库设计
学生管理系统需求分析
1. 学生个人信息表:(Student_info)
Stud_ID:varchar2(30) Primarykey Student_Name: varchar2(20) Person_ID:varchar2(30)
Student_Password: varchar2(20) Student_Age: number Student_Sex:varchar2(4) Student_Tel:varchar2(30) Major:varchar2(20) Grade:varchar2(20) Class:varchar2(20)
Student_photo:varchar2(30) Student_Origin:varchar2(50) 2. 学生成绩表:(Student_grade)
Stud_ID:varchar2(30) Object_ID:number Grade: number(4,1) 3. 课程表(Course)
Object_ID:number
Object_name:varchar2(20) Teacher_ID:varchar2(20) Object_Level:number 4. 老师个人信
教务管理系统需求分析报告
教务管理系统需求分析报告
1.任务概述 1.1目标
通过Internet完成对教务系统的管理,有利于管理者根据教务管理系统及时的对信息进行处理,每个用户可以通过Internet登录系统,并对自己的权限进行相应的操作。设计的目标是尽量大道人力与设备的节省、并且处理数据的速度提高。
该设计面向教务处、院、系教师和全校学生,实现教学资源管理,学籍管理,教学计划,开课/排课管理,选课管理、考务管理,成绩管理,教师管理,教材管理,教学质量监控,开放性实验管理,毕业设计管理和毕业审核等功能。
1.2运行环境:
1台服务器:2.4G双CPU,SCSI双硬盘镜像,2G内存,LINUX7.0,Apache+PHP+Mysql服务器
客户机:CPU 2.0G,512M内存, windowsXP操作系统, 连接Internet。
1.3条件与限制
为完成本系统的开发,应配备WEB服务器、CVS服务器、FTP服务器、文本编辑工具、微机若干台、打印机一台。可利用软件现有的服务器及教师办公用微机等设备。
2.功能需求 2.1.教学计划管理
1)教学计划既要保持相对的稳定性,同时还应满足各教务人员对教学计划进行
调整与更变,能自动生成每学期的教学计划。
教学计划管理能
大学教学教务管理系统需求分析
《大学教务教学管理系统》
需求调研
《目录》
1
引言 ................................................................................................................................... 1 1.1 1.2 1.3 2
编写目的 ........................................................................................................... 1 背景说明 ........................................................................................................... 1 系统目标 ........................................................................................................... 1
需求描述 ...